Discover some of the most beautiful cascades in Morocco, the
Ouzoud Waterfalls near the traditional Berber village of
Ouzoud. In the local Berber language, Ouzoud translates to "the act of grinding grain." You'll understand its namesake once you see the powerful set of waterfalls dropping over 360 feet (110 m) into the
El-Abid River Gorge. This excursion is a wonderful way to experience Morocco's natural beauty.
